Rep. Phil Hare (D-Ill) is Calling for a 90-Day Freeze on Foreclosures

January 23, 2008 (LPAC)--An Illinois Democrat became the second in Illinois and the fourth in Congress to call for a home foreclosure moratorium, after Sen. Hillary Clinton, Rep. Chakah Fattah (D-PA), and Rep. Danny Davis (D-Ill.).

"Our nation is in the midst of one of the most unique, devastating and tragic economic crises it has faced in sometime," writes Rep. Phil Hare (D-Ill, 17th) in a letter to The Register-Mail of Galesburg. "In the next few months, I will work to establish a temporary moratorium on foreclosures, help responsible consumers lock in a fixed-interest rate, and bring needed regulation and enhanced consumer protection against predatory lenders."

Hare is a freshman in Congress and represents a vast agricultural district in Illinois.
